quote:
just that it wouldn't match what Bayern (and german football for that matter) has been for a while. Large simplistic players as opposed to the spanish meistros.
Bayern's play this year has been far from simplistic. They may be more direct than Pep's Barca, but they are still doing a lot of technical things on and off the ball that are far from just trying to create space and pump balls into Ribs and Robben.
Pep has these guys moving laterally more and taking advantage of the small pockets between the often sitting back lines and clogged midfields they face. You didn't see that as much last year, and it is something that ONLY comes with a great understanding of spacing and movement.
These are not simplistic ideas, and our players are far from simplistic. Schweinsteiger may be renown for his fundamental approach to the game, but make no mistake, he reads, understands, and applies technical aspects to the game that often go unnoticed.
Kroos is a marvel all around. He isn't a flashy player, but again, that doesn't make him simplistic.
I think the word you were going for was efficient.
